The jailhouse looks great - is that scribed foam for the bricks? It looks fantastic, and the painting on the wood is very weathered and realistic. Great job!
Thank's,
Yep,the brick walls are 5mm foam and the wooden walls and the floor also.
It's easy to emboss some bricks and planks!

The planks are foam too? Wow! I'll have to try that - they look fantastic.
That's without paint


one side is flat, on the other side are staight embossed gaps.You can see it on the middle wall in the first room.It will be used to isolate wooden floors!

I like the Black Scorpion Minis,they looks very good.The only disadvantage is,they are a little bigger than other Ranges like Foundry or Artizan.
I want to order some Foundrys and hope that will work together!
